Key Track: Unapologize

Production: Love Via Dance Machine has worked with Rob Freeman (Gym Class Heros, Cobra Starship), Earl Cohen (Whitney Houston, Destiny’s Child, Will Smith), and Brad Young (LFO, NSync, Aerosmith).

The Story: This alternative rock act is able to release full length records, however, they take a different approach than most other bands when it come to how they release their music. They release singles on PureVolume that are always made available to their fans as a free download. “Unapologize” was released in June 2011 which became the the #1 most listened to and the #1 most downloaded on PureVolume.

Placements: The bands song “All Systems Go” was featured on this years season of MTV’s The Real World and the fan created YouTube video hit over 110,000 plays in 30 days.

Performances: They have shared the stage with “We The Kings, and A Rocket To The Moon, and is gearing up to leave on this years Pepsi Refresh “Shop Til You Rock” tour,

Key Tracks: Borderline (A Kings favorite) and The Rhythm

The Story: ELEVATION, a rock band from Atlanta, GA has just self – released a new record titled “Hell or High Water.” This sophomore record is a follow-up to the bands debut “Strangelove.” The band will be on the road this summer and fall in support of this release.

Production: The record was self produced and mixed by CJ Eiriksson (Jack’s Mannequin, Live, U2, Matchbox 20)

Video: How to Love

The Story: Brandyn’s music video of Lil’ Waynes “How to Love” has been on Youtube, garnering more than 100,000 views in the first seven days of release. He has a publishing deal with Sony/ATV and is currently writing and recording his debut album under executive Kara DioGuardi (American Idol, Platnum Hit). He recently signed to Warner Brothers and will release his debut soon.
